Katten successfully opposed a motion for preliminary injunction in the Eastern District of Missouri on behalf of Bravo Media, LLC, NBCUniversal Media, LLC and Goodbye Pictures Inc. Photographer Michael Eastman alleged copyright infringement, violations of the Visual Artists Rights Act, fraud and breach of contract in a motion for an injunction to prevent the defendants from airing an episode of the Bravo series Million Dollar Decorators. Mr. Eastman claimed that one of his famous photos was enlarged to wall size, beyond the scope of his consent, and used in a makeover of the living room of actress and model Daisy Fuentes. The court held that Eastman failed to show irreparable harm and that he was likely to prevail on the merits of his case.
